Lydia L. Amabile

Lydia L. Amabile, 89, of Cunningham Avenue, died the morning of Aug. 5, 2009, at her residence.

Born Sept. 6, 1919, in Volant, she was a daughter of the late Giovanni “John” and Pasquetta DiGianvito Fascetti.

She married Carmen B. Amabile in 1941. He survives.

Mrs. Amabile was a homemaker and in her earlier years she worked as a gold liner at the former Shenango China.

She enjoyed cooking, baking and gardening.

She was a loving wife, mother and grandmother who loved spending time with her family.

Lydia was a member of St. Vitus Church.

In addition to her husband, survivors include two daughters, Gloria Johns and her husband, Richard, of Miraloma, Calif., and Marilee Mohr and her husband, Edward, of Phoenix; a brother; John Fascetti and wife, Alice, of New Castle; a sister, Della Meyers of Philadelphia; four grandchildren, Lynn Nemati, Laurie Williams, Todd Mohr and Brett Mohr; and eight great-grandchildren.

In addition to her parents, she was preceded in death by one brother, Edward Fascetti, and a sister, Amelia Muzi.

Visitation will be 4 to 7 p.m. Sunday at the Ed and Don DeCarbo Funeral Home and Crematory, 941 S. Mill St.

A Mass of Christian burial will be celebrated at 10 a.m. Monday at St. Vitus Church. The Rev. James Gretz will officiate. A procession will leave the funeral home at 9:30 a.m. Monday for the church. Burial will be in Parkside Cemetery.
